Revised Commission Scheme (Managers Only)

From next quarter, Brindlewood Systems moves to tiered commission: base 4%, rising to 7% above quota, with clawbacks on cancelled contracts. The change rewards retention over raw bookings. Incoming director should review exceptions with regional managers. The strategic reasoning appears in the confidential note below.

management briefing: Only 7 of the 100 pilot accounts renewed Zorath, so a churn review is set for April 15.

Quick heads-up on Pinwheel UI versioning: we cut a minor release every sprint, and anything touching component props needs a changeset file in the PR. No changeset, no merge — the bot will nag you. Majors are rare and go through the design council first. The full policy, with examples of what counts as breaking, lives on the internal page below.

wiki page, bahip-yahip: https://grafana.qirvanlabs.corp/browse/display/projects/cc3a1b9dbfc9

Internal Memo – Orvandale Fixtures. Branch managers: as most of you heard at the regional call, we're hunting for a second source on the cast hinge assemblies currently supplied solely by Kettlemore Foundry. Their lead times have slipped twice this year and we can't keep carrying that risk. Procurement is vetting three candidates, with trial batches expected next quarter. Don't mention the search to Kettlemore reps in the meantime. A confidential note on related plans appears below.

board note of tawip-fajop: Lamwynix Holdings is in early talks to buy Tammirax Works for about $473.8 million. The Istax launch date is November 23, and nothing goes to the press before then. Legal wants the Aldielek Partners term sheet countersigned before May 19.

Handover: Quillbase query planner regression. Hey Priya — planner started picking nested loops over hash joins after the v9 stats change, so a few Dunhaven customers see slow dashboards. Workaround is forcing the hint server-side; fix lands next sprint. If support asks what we're running in the meantime, the current planner overrides are these.

config for tagep-tagag:
[kelael]
team = norok
access_code = ac_f8ee7f
host = kelael.sivrelnet.test
port = 8000
owner = briir.fenvan
peer = fravan.qirvanhq.example